Signature Cocktail: Jaisalmer Gin Shikanji

Shikanji: A spiced lemonade 
Shikanji is known for its refreshing and zesty flavors, commonly featuring lemon or lime juice, sugar, water, and a blend of spices. Some common spices include black salt (kala namak), roasted cumin powder, and black pepper. Ginger and mint are also popular additions for an extra refreshing twist.

Rampur Double Cask Indian Single Malt – Tasting Notes & Description  
Rampur Double Cask is a premium Indian single malt whisky, matured in a combination of American bourbon barrels and European sherry casks. It is crafted in the foothills of the Himalayas by Radico Khaitan, one of India’s oldest distilleries. 
 
Tasting Notes: 
    •    Nose: Rich and complex with notes of dried fruits, honey, vanilla, and tropical mango. A hint of spice and oak follows. 
    •    Palate: Smooth and well-balanced. Flavors of caramelized banana, vanilla custard, toffee, and a delicate touch of spice. The bourbon casks give warmth and sweetness, while the sherry adds depth and dried fruit character. 
    •    Finish: Long, warm, and lingering with echoes of spice, oak, and soft fruitiness.

Second Course

Avocado Paapdi Burrata Chaat 
Semolina crisps, seasoned yogurt, tangy chutneys, sprouted mung beans

Third Course

Masala Ribs 
Charcoal smoked pork ribs, vindaloo spice rub, pickled radish

Fourth Course

Traditional Thali
Basmati Pulao, butter chicken, saag paneer, stewed chickpeas, cucumber raita, salad, mini paapad and naan bread

Dessert

Mango Rasmalai 
Poached cheese patties in a saffron cardamom reduction

Chef Navjot “Navajo” Arora

Michelin Bib Gourmand Chef | Culinary Trailblazer | Ambassador of Indian Cuisine in America 
 
Chef Navjot “Navajo” Arora is a celebrated culinary visionary whose work has redefined the perception of Indian cuisine in the United States. As the Executive Chef and Co-Owner of Chutney Masala in Irvington, New York, and Sambal Thai & Malay, Chef Arora has masterfully bridged traditional Indian flavors with a modern, ingredient-driven approach—earning him national recognition and the prestigious Michelin Bib Gourmand Award multiple years in a row, including in 2024. 
 
With classical training from India’s most esteemed culinary academies and a pedigree that includes leadership roles at the iconic Taj Group of Hotels and New York’s Café Spice Group, Chef Arora brings both depth and finesse to every plate. His signature style honors regional Indian traditions while incorporating locally sourced, organic ingredients—a balance that has earned him praise from both critics and loyal patrons.
